Sussex Habitat to host fundraiser Aug. 5

July 28, 2021

Imagine visiting Brazil, France, India, Italy, Mexico and other countries, all under one tent and within a two-hour time frame. Sussex County Habitat for Humanity supporters can do just that it its intercontinental food and tablescape fundraising event from 6 to 8 p.m., Thursday, Aug. 5, at the ReStore in Lewes.

Local artists, florists and event planners will design a table with the theme Celebrations of Joy from around the world. Local eateries and caterers will be providing culinary samples to match the celebrations represented in the tablescape designs. Attenees get to vote for their favorite tables and treats. The evening also includes live music, a 50/50 raffle, silent auction for select tablescapes and door prize giveaways.

“We are thrilled to be able to host community events again, and look forward to seeing a lot of people there,” said Kevin Gilmore, executive director, Sussex County Habitat for Humanity. “Where else do you get to experience celebrations and food from around the world without leaving Sussex County?”

Supporting Sussex County Habitat for Humanity by attending fundraisers and making donations helps to build affordable housing locally.
